What to expect
Lake Tahoe is a world class destination known for its blue and turquoise water and surrounded by snow-capped mountains. This short 2 mile (3.2 kilometers) hike takes us out to lookout point above Emerald Bay and Lake Tahoe. We will have stunning views of Emerald Bay, Desolation Wilderness, Mt. Tallac, and a 360 degree view of the Lake Tahoe basin.

Straddling the border of California and Nevada, Lake Tahoe is a stunning alpine lake renowned for its crystal-clear waters and panoramic mountain views. A year-round destination, Tahoe offers a diverse range of activities, from skiing and snowboarding in the winter to hiking, boating, and swimming in the summer.
